Problem points Most Powerful Immortal in Acydia
In the magical world of Acydia, there are immortals who have become one with the universe by developing an innate understanding of its mysteries. You aspire to become the most powerful immortal of them all and you can, if you can properly utilize The Book.
Each page p of The Book contains a detailed description of a single unique technique you could choose to learn. After that description, p contains a list of those pages that each contain a more advanced technique that becomes available to you once you learn the technique described on page p Some pages have empty lists signifying an end to the journey and that you have become immortal. One does end up living forever, but incapable of learning more techniques. And as everyone knows, the more techniques you know, the more powerful you are.
A path to immortality starts from the first page of The Book and may proceed to a page on its list. You can go from a page to another only if the latter is in the list of the former. For most aspirants, the inability to plan your path to immortality means that one often gets stuck knowing only an average number of techniques with no more advanced techniques to become more powerful.
Model the contents of The Book as a graph and frame "find a path to immortality that will allow you to learn the largest number of techniques possible" as a graph problem.
a What representation of graphs is most natural for The Book?
b Formalize the graph problem to be solved to become "the most powerful immortal".
c Present an algorithm for the graph problem you described in the previous subpart. Provide both pseudocode and a few sentences describing your algorithm.
Hint: Acydia longrightarrow Acyclic Digraphs. Path to immortality longrightarrow ordering of techniques.
d Justify the correctness of your algorithm. Your justification does not need to be long or formal, just convincing.
e Analyze the running time of the algorithm.
